## Runbook: Idempotency keys for payment retries

When the Ledgerline gateway times out, the retry worker replays the charge with the original idempotency key, guaranteeing the processor treats it as the same attempt. Never regenerate a key for a retry — that is how duplicate charges happen. Keys expire after the retention window, after which the charge must be reconciled manually via the ops console. The retry subsystem currently operates with the configuration below.

config for bahop-baduf:
[kasion]
team = lamath
access_code = ac_d807e5
host = kasion.paliqcloud.corp
port = 4000
owner = julix.tamvan
peer = frair.qorvelsoft.local

Team,

DR drill for Flourhouse is Thursday. Reminder on the order-cutoff rule: during failover, all bakery orders placed after 14:00 are queued, not rejected. Do not manually promote queued orders. If the cutoff job fails to restart, escalate to the duty lead. To unlock the standby scheduler console during the drill, enter the recovery passphrase shown below.

vault phrase of yaduf-yajop = lamath-kelix-aldion-zorius-ulaox-eliax-gorox-norok-fenael-fenath-julael-pelius-belius-druion

Subject: On-call handover — Transcode Farm (Renderhive)

Hi Joral,

Handing over Renderhive on-call. The transcode farm ran clean this week except for one incident: worker pool C briefly accepted jobs with unsigned manifests after a config push. I rolled back and re-enabled signature enforcement; audit logs are preserved for the security review. No evidence of exploitation. Open item: rotate the worker enrollment tokens. Questions during the review should go to the platform security desk.

escalation mailbox, kaweg-kahif: druwyn.sordor@nelvroworks.corp

## Ticket: Config drift on catalog cache invalidation

The Pricklewood catalog service is serving stale product entries in region two. Invalidation events fire correctly, but the cache nodes there are running settings that diverged from the baseline about three weeks ago, so TTLs and purge fanout don't match the other regions. Until the drift is reconciled, expect intermittent stale reads after price updates. For reference, the intended baseline configuration is shown below.

service settings:
ralael:
  pin: 7453
  tenant: zorath
  seal: seal_087806e4
  metrics_host: metrics.ralael.paliqworks.example
  standby_team: fraath
  escalation: praok-istiel
  nonce: 10e083